Founded in 1820, Graham’s owns two of the finest estates in the Douro Valley: Quinta dos Malvedos and Quinta do Tua, which produce wines of exceptional quality with great structure, richness, and complexity. Graham’s is an independent company wholly owned by the Symington family, Port producers since the 19th century, whose ancestors were involved in the first Port exports in 1652. Graham’s is recognised as one of the benchmark producers of Vintage Port. The bottling year may not correspond to the image shown. (illustrative image only)
